Edgar Bronfman Jr. Makes $43 Billion Bid to Acquire Paramount Global

Billionaire Businessman and Philanthropist Targets Media Giant

In a breaking news development, Edgar Bronfman Jr. has made a $43 billion bid to acquire Paramount Global through the acquisition of National Amusements.

Bronfman, the former chief executive of Warner Music Group and heir to the Seagram fortune, submitted the bid on Monday. As chairman of the Seagram Company, Bronfman expanded his family's liquor-based empire.

A Media Industry Veteran

Bronfman is a seasoned media executive with a track record of success in the entertainment industry. As managing partner at Accretive LLC, he combines his business acumen with a passion for filmmaking and theater production.
